Dixie may not have much time left on 911: Nashville season 1 episode 9
There have been clear hints of a serious health condition for Dixie from the beginning. It’s why Dixie wanted Blue to end up with more money from his dad. She has pushed Blue to get everything he needs to give to her.
However, things are taking a turn for the worse. Dixie learns from her doctor that her polyps are growing, and there’s a risk that they will hemorrhage. We know that they’re somewhere in her throat or chest, and this means that she could be at risk of death. That’s certainly something she fears, and she has reason to when she starts coughing up blood.
Don is there when that happens, and he can’t help but rush to her. Blythe is going to hate this, but she needs to understand that not only is Dixie the mother of his son, but she is also a patient. Don would rush to anyone coughing up blood.

A call to a 7 a.m. rave on 911: Nashville
There is a look at one of the calls from the episode. 911: Nashville season 1 episode 9 will see the 113 attend a call at a nightclub. Only, this nightclub isn’t exactly open at night. For some reason, people are in there at 7 a.m.
Let’s not focus too much on that. With the younger generation, anything seems possible right now. And there has to be a nightclub option for those who work nights, right? Instead, let’s focus on the idiocy of people when it comes to an emergency, because not everyone is able to think clearly. In fact, a lot of people end up following the crowd in an emergency because of the panic.
So, it ends up with everyone trying to get out of the building in the exact same way. Of course, that leads to stampedes and being trapped, and the 113 will need to help them.
